Drilling permits

From the Railroad Commission's drilling permit master — the application record, not a record of drilling. A permit is an application the Commission filed and numbered; the spud date is the only field here that says a hole was started. This file carries no approval status, so none is shown.

What the lease produced

Texas reports oil and gas by lease, never by wellbore, so this is the whole lease. Values are volume multiplied by the published monthly price, the same arithmetic the lease page shows in full.

Hydraulic fracturing

Disclosed to FracFocus, the registry Texas designates by statute (Natural Resources Code §91.851; 16 TAC §3.29). FracFocus is run by the Ground Water Protection Council and the Interstate Oil and Gas Compact Commission, not by a state agency — but the filing itself is required by Texas rule.
